MCR03EZPFX9100 Equivalent & Substitute Parts

Part Overview

The MCR03EZPFX9100 is a 910 Ohms ±1% 0.1W thick film chip resistor in 0603 (1608 Metric) package manufactured by Rohm Semiconductor. This component is rated for automotive applications under AEC-Q200 standard with an operating temperature range of -55°C to 155°C. The part is currently discontinued at DiGi Electronics, necessitating identification of equivalent alternatives from active manufacturers that maintain identical electrical and mechanical specifications.

Substitute Part Grouping Explanation

Substitution eligibility is determined by strict equivalence across the following parameters: resistance value (910 Ohms), tolerance (±1%), power rating (0.1W), package type (0603), composition (thick film), temperature coefficient (±100ppm/°C), operating temperature range (-55°C to 155°C), and compliance certifications (RoHS3, MSL 1).

Parts are categorized as direct substitutes when all electrical and mechanical parameters match the MCR03EZPFX9100 specification. Similar substitutes meet all core electrical requirements and package specifications but may differ in secondary features such as automotive certification or moisture resistance designation. All identified substitutes maintain compatibility with the original part's footprint and electrical performance envelope.

Engineering Selection Recommendations

For applications requiring strict automotive AEC-Q200 compliance, direct substitutes CRCW0603910RFKEA (Vishay Dale), ERJ-3EKF9100V (Panasonic), and RMCF0603FT910R (Stackpole Electronics) are qualified alternatives. All three maintain active product status with substantial inventory availability and identical electrical specifications to the original MCR03EZPFX9100.

For non-automotive or less stringent applications, CR0603-FX-9100ELF (Bourns), CRG0603F910R (TE Connectivity), and RC0603FR-07910RL (YAGEO) provide functional equivalence with identical resistance, tolerance, power rating, and package specifications. These parts are actively manufactured and available in high quantities.

All substitute parts are RoHS3 compliant with MSL 1 rating, ensuring compatibility with standard PCB assembly processes and long-term storage without moisture sensitivity constraints.
